Avalon Global Asset Management's Q2 2017 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2017, Avalon Global Asset Management held 54 positions worth $179M, down 6.6% from $192M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 40% of the portfolio.

Avalon Global Asset Management withdrew a net $21.7M in Q2 2017, closing 11 positions and reducing 16 holdings. Its most notable exit was Tractor Supply, an estimated $2.76M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 38% of assets, up from 33% a quarter earlier, followed by Consumer Discretionary and Healthcare.

Against the trend, Avalon Global Asset Management opened a new position in Children's Place worth $3.57M.
